Types

There are many different types of science kits available, each with its own focus and level of complexity. Here are some of the most popular types:

1. Chemistry Kits - These kits typically include experiments and materials for exploring chemical reactions, mixtures, and compounds.

2. Physics Kits - These kits focus on the principles of physics, including motion, energy, and forces.

3. Biology Kits - These kits allow kids to explore the natural world, including plants, animals, and the human body.

4. Earth Science Kits - These kits cover topics such as geology, weather, and the environment.

Key Considerations

When choosing a science kit for kids age 8-12, there are several key considerations to keep in mind:

1. Age Appropriateness - Make sure the kit is designed for the appropriate age range and skill level.

2. Safety - Look for kits that include safety goggles and other protective gear, and avoid kits with hazardous materials.

3. Educational Value - Consider the educational value of the kit and how well it aligns with your child's interests and learning style.

4. Experiment Variety - Look for kits that offer a variety of experiments and activities to keep kids engaged and interested.

Prices

Science kits for kids age 8-12 can range in price from under $20 to over $100. Generally, the more complex and comprehensive the kit, the higher the price. Consider your budget and the educational value of the kit when making your decision.

FAQs

Q: Are science kits safe for kids age 8-12?

A: Yes, as long as you choose a kit that is age-appropriate and includes safety gear and materials.

Q: How long does it take to complete a science kit?

A: Completion time varies depending on the complexity of the kit and the pace of the child. Some kits can be completed in a few hours, while others may take several days or weeks.

Q: Can science kits be used for homeschooling?

A: Yes, science kits can be a great tool for homeschooling and supplementing traditional classroom learning.

Q: What if my child doesn't like the science kit I choose?

A: Look for kits with a money-back guarantee or exchange policy to ensure you can find the right fit for your child.
